Part 1. General
Rigging Practices – correct practices vs. common mistakes.
Center of Gravity – effects on suspended load.
Taglines – basic do’s and don’ts.
Hitch Types – vertical, choker & basket.
Load angle factors – Calculating force on sling based on angle.
D/d ratios – resultant decrease in a slings ultimate strength.
Sling Protectors – 3-types including cut protection for synthetic slings.
Part 2. Sling Inspection: Review the following sling types and their respective tagging and general inspection requirements. Includes a demonstration of periodic inspection requirements per the current ASME B.30.9 Standard.
Roundslings
Web Slings
Wire Rope Slings
Alloy Chain Slings
Wire Mesh Slings
Part 3. Hardware Inspection: Review basic types of rigging hardware and their respective identification requirements and proper use. Includes a demonstration of periodic inspection requirements per the current ASME B.30.10 and B.30.26 Standards.
Shackle Inspection
Hooks, swivel inspection
Master link and Ring inspection
G-Link™ Inspection
Eyebolt & Swivel Hoist Ring Inspection
Turnbuckle Inspection
Part 4. Written Evaluation: Multiple-choice and True & False questions
